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Форум: "Базы";
Текущий архив: 2005.09.11;
Скачать: [xml.tar.bz2];

Вниз

после создания новой таблицы - table unknown   Найти похожие ветки 

 
ViNaS ©   (2005-07-29 09:06) [0]

Созданы следующие переменные:
-  tIBQuery (имя qSmenaDay),
-  tIBTable (имя tSD)
-  dataSource (имя dsSmenaDay), привязана к qSmenaDay

у tSD следующая настройка:
MasterSource := dsSmenaDay
MasterFields := "ID"

программно создается новая таблица с именем "t1235", с полями ID, Name. Заполнятся даными.

после производится следующее:

  { Переподключаюсь к базе }
  With dm do Begin
   if db.Connected then db.Close ; { отключился }
   db.Open ;                                { подключился }
   qReportSmenaDay.Open ;
  End ;

   With DM.tReportAvar do Begin
    if Active then Close ;
    TableName := "t1235" ;
    IndexFieldNames := "ID" ;
    IndexDefs.Update ;
    FieldDefs.Update ;
    Open ;
   End ;

при выполнении процедуры Open выдается сообщение "table unknown t1235",
хотя при просмотре через IBExpert я вижу эту таблицу и данные в ней.

Как решить эту проблему ?


 
Johnmen ©   (2005-07-29 09:14) [1]

1. Не играться с DDL из приложения.
2. Не заниматься бредом со временными таблицами.


 
Fay ©   (2005-07-29 09:21) [2]

2 Johnmen ©   (29.07.05 9:14) [1]
>> Не играться с DDL из приложения.
А откуда ещё можно "играться с DDL"? Мне действительно очень интересно.


 
Johnmen ©   (2005-07-29 09:30) [3]

>Fay ©   (29.07.05 09:21) [2]

Не играться с DDL из своего приложения.

Так понятней ?


 
Fay ©   (2005-07-29 09:33) [4]

2 Johnmen ©   (29.07.05 9:30) [3]
А почему? У меня все программы "играются".
А купленые программы  - они мои? 8)


 
Johnmen ©   (2005-07-29 09:54) [5]

>Fay ©   (29.07.05 09:33) [4]
>А почему?

Чтобы не было всяких недоумений при необоснованном использовании и чтобы не приходилось прилагать дополнительные усилия для разруливания конфликтов от кеширования метаданных и обслуживания БД.

У меня все программы "играются".

>У меня все программы "играются".

Ну значит тебе это жизненно необходимо, и по-другому никак. :)

>А купленые программы  - они мои? 8)

Это ты сам решай.....


 
Fay ©   (2005-07-29 10:01) [6]

2 Johnmen ©   (29.07.05 9:54) [5]
>> Ну значит тебе это жизненно необходимо, и по-другому никак. :)
В точку!



Страницы: 1 вся ветка

Форум: "Базы";
Текущий архив: 2005.09.11;
Скачать: [xml.tar.bz2];

Наверх




Память: 0.46 MB
Время: 0.01 c
1-1124657325
maximmsm
2005-08-22 00:48
2005.09.11
форма поверх основной формы


6-1116268479
olevacho_
2005-05-16 22:34
2005.09.11
Определение работают ли в интернет на компе


14-1124247569
Progamer
2005-08-17 06:59
2005.09.11
Баян на форуме касперского... (:


2-1123572231
Андрей235
2005-08-09 11:23
2005.09.11
Как сделать иконку в трее?


1-1124274398
Helen
2005-08-17 14:26
2005.09.11
Работа с TThread





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ский